Starting a new leadership position can be an exciting prospect, specifically if it's the very first management chance in one's professional career. While reading business leadership books and attending seminars can be incredibly helpful, the fact is, each organisation is different. This suggests that leaders are motivated to make the effort to find out more about the company's vision, the approaches that senior management typically take, and the method the team was managed in the past. Most importantly, new managers need to make an effort to learn more about the group they'll be managing. Operationally-speaking, managers should convene with the entire team to get a better understanding of what's anticipated of them and how they can assist. Conducting individual conferences is likewise important as team members may have complaints or individual goals they might wish to talk about in private.
